The Role of Dehydration In Human Factors Dehydration is defined as “Excessive loss of water from the body or from an organ or bodily part.”(The American Heritage Dictionary, Sec Ed) Water is the most abundant resource in the human body, and accounts for about two thirds of total body weight. This means a 150 lb man has roughly 10 gallons of water distributed throughout his body. (Merck Manual, Home Ed.) Body Fluid Displacement
Water is divided into two categories inside the body; intracellular fluid (ICF) and extracellular fluid (ECF).
Intracellular Fluid This is the fluid located inside of body cells, accounting for roughly 70% of total body water.
Extracellular Fluid Accounting for the remaining 30% of body water, extracellular fluid is divided into two categories. Intravascular and interstitial fluid. Intravascular fluid; the fluid located in your circulatory system, or bloodstream. A typical adult male has on average 7 Liters of blood. Interstitial fluid is all remaining fluid not found in either the circulatory system or inside body cells, but located within the spaces between cells.

    Fluid balance. The lymphatic system is a linear network of lymphatic vessels and secondary lymphoid organs. About 30 Litter of fluid pass from the blood capillaries into the interstitial fluid each day, 27 Litter pass from the interstitial fluid back into the capillaries. If the remaining 3 Litter of fluid were to remain in the interstitial fluid, edema would result, causing tissue damage and eventual death. Instead, the 3 L of fluid enter the lymphatic capillaries, where it is called lymph and passes through the lymphatic vessels back to the blood. In addition to water, lymph contains solutes derived from two sources. Substances in plasma, such as ions, nutrients, gases, and some proteins, which pass from blood capillaries into the interstitial fluid, and substances derived from cells, such as hormones, enzymes, and waste products.…

    The signs of dehydration are often noticeable. Dry, cracking lips and thirst are usually the first symptoms of dehydration. Then there is little or no urine, or darkened urine. Eventually, there will be dizziness, fatigue, and headaches. Those suffering from more severe dehydration face worse than discomfort. Lack of water can result in rapid heart rate, fevers, shock, and seizures. If a person faints, has difficulty breathing, or feels chest or abdominal pain, they must be taken to a hospital…
